Description
Offering well-presented accommodation throughout, this three bedroom family home has been extended to the rear and benefits from a low-maintenance rear garden and driveway parking for two cars.
The ground floor comprises a well-proportioned lounge, second reception room, WC and a light and spacious kitchen/dining room with bi-fold doors to the rear garden.
On the first floor there are three bedrooms and a modern shower room.
LOCATION
The property is conveniently situated close to local shops, schools and amenities, including the David Lloyd Leisure Centre, Hedge End’s retail park and the M27 motorway links.
DIRECTIONS
Upon entering Moorgreen Road from Botley Road, the property can be found on the left hand side, just passed the entrance to Chapel Road.
GROUND FLOOR
The entrance hall has stairs to the first floor, a storage cupboard and access to all ground floor rooms, including the modern WC.
The well-proportioned lounge enjoys a bay window to the front, whilst the second reception room is currently being used as a bar/family room.
The wonderful kitchen/diner extension has a window to the side, a part-vaulted ceiling with two skylight windows and bi-fold doors opening out to the rear garden. The kitchen has been fitted with a modern range of units with a central island incorporating a breakfast bar and sink unit. There is space for a Range style cooker and integrated appliances include a fridge/freezer and washing machine.
FIRST FLOOR
The good-sized master bedroom has a bay window to the front aspect, whilst bedrooms two and three both overlook the rear, with the second bedroom benefitting from a fitted wardrobe and built-in cupboard.
The modern shower room comprises a double width shower cubicle, wash hand basin, WC, heated towel rail and a window to the front.
OUTSIDE
To the front there is driveway parking for two cars and gated, side access leading round to the low-maintenance rear garden which has been fully laid to decking

What is FENSA? FENSA (Fenestration Self-Assessment Scheme) is a government-authorised scheme that monitors building regulation compliance for replacement windows and doors. Certificates indicate that work was completed by FENSA-approved installers.
